Output baf62f391f50134b9ddd97d47ae30df93396af7659db55c5018d12e81fc3a72b:2

value
1974905
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3243896741b547a4afc8f6b006c5fb68a8f67a38 OP_EQUALVERIFY OP_CHECKSIG
address
15amh8JaFuFNSFoRfoVvnji49nxYob1c6e
transaction
baf62f391f50134b9ddd97d47ae30df93396af7659db55c5018d12e81fc3a72b
confirmations
644786
spent
true